About Dr. Katie

 

 

Dr. Katie grew up in the Sacramento area. She had a love for animals from a very young age. Growing up, she enjoyed taking care of everything from fish, birds, rabbits, cats, dogs, horses and even a few exotic reptiles. She spent countless hours riding or just spending time at her eventing barn in Granite Bay.

EDUCATION

Dr. Katie graduated from Granite Bay High School in 1999, and from there she moved to Santa Barbara to attend Westmont College. She graduated with a major in biology and a minor in chemistry.

Upon graduation, Dr. Katie pursued a lifelong dream to work with marine mammals, and worked at Sea World San Diego. During her years there, she trained dolphins and worked in the seal and sea lion rescue and rehabilitation program. This helped further hone her skills in animal training and behavior, as well as animal husbandry.

Chiropractic Education

Dr. Katie was first introduced to animal chiropractic through equine chiropractic. She was riding in San Diego when a fellow rider told her about her horse’s amazing chiropractic experience. Coming from a more medically minded background, she was blown away by the results of this more natural approach to health. After experiencing chiropractic care for herself, and much research, she knew this was her calling. She attended Parker College of Chiropractic and worked under Gene Giggleman, DVM in his veterinary and animal chiropractic clinic. She went on further to be certified by the American Veterinary Chiropractic Association, recognized as the world leader in animal chiropractic.
